Output dfafabbaf6f3fc3709610134c71b94f7bffd83d84f3ae93aa183675d11457a6e:0

value
7945957
script pubkey
OP_0 OP_PUSHBYTES_20 3a7f91a5928298b389fc76b1e2f064b0d20fde46
address
bc1q8flerfvjs2vt8z0uw6c79urykrfqlhjx9r0gvd
transaction
dfafabbaf6f3fc3709610134c71b94f7bffd83d84f3ae93aa183675d11457a6e